AIIMS INI CET Counselling 2025: The All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S) in New Delhi has issued the official timetable for the INI-CET July 2025 Online Seat Allocation process, which can be found on the official website of AIIMS at aiimsexams.ac.in. This method is for admission to postgraduate courses like MD, MS, DM (6 years), MCh (6 years), and MDS at several Institutes of National Importance (INIs) throughout the country. Candidates who qualify must log into the PG Online Seat Allocation portal.

Seat Allocation July 2025 Session Timetable

- Schedule for 1st Round of Online Seat Allocation (including Mock Round)

1. Exercising of Choices (Institute and subject/speciality) for Mock Round: From: 14.06.2025 to 17.06.2025 up to 05.00 pm

2. Announcement of Seat allocation of Mock of 1st Round: 18.06.2025

3. Exercising of Choices (Institute and subject/speciality) for the First Round From: 18.06.2025 to 20.06.2025 up to 05:00 PM

4. Announcement of seat allocation of 1st Round: 25.06.2025

5. Online Acceptance of allocated seat: From: 26.06.2025, 11.00 am to 30.06.2025 up to 05.00 pm

6. Reporting & Submission of Documents/Security Deposit: From 26.06.2025, 11.00 am to 30.06.2025 up to 05.00 pm

- Schedule for 2nd Round of Online Seat Allocation

1. Announcement of seat allocation of 2nd Round: 10.07.2025

2. Online Acceptance of allocated seat: From 11.07.2025, 11.00 am to 16.07.2025 up to 05.00 pm

3. Reporting & Submission of Documents/Security Deposit: From 11.07.2025, 11.00 am to 16.07.2025 up to 05.00 pm

How to access the Online PG Seat allocation portal?

After checking out the eligibility criteria, candidates need to follow the mentioned below steps to access the Online PG Seat allocation portal:

Step 1: Visit the AIIMS MyPage (where you registered for INI-CET).

Step 2: Now, the link to the PG Online Seat Allocation Portal will be accessible only to qualified aspirants.

Step 3: Next, click the “Forgot Password” button on the portal login page.

Step 4: After this, aspirants will get an email with the login link, along with their Login ID and new Password.

Step 5: Applicants can retrieve their credentials (if needed), and click on “Forgot your login details” to recover the login information.

Step 6: At last, use the login credentials such as login ID and password to sign in and then start with the seat allocation procedure.
